Preferences - Customize Your UniAsset Experience

3 min readbeginnerLast updated: January 2, 2026

Overview

The Preferences page lets each user personalise their own UniAsset experience. Changes here apply only to your account — they do not affect other users or organisation-wide settings.

There are two preference groups: your default landing page (which page opens after login) and your email notification settings (how and when you receive alert emails).

Who Can Access This

All users (any role) can access and manage their own preferences. These are personal settings — no user can view or change another user's preferences.

How to Access This Section

  1. Log in to your UniAsset account
  2. Click Settings in the left sidebar
  3. Select Preferences
  4. The Preferences page loads with two cards: Default Landing Page and Email Notifications

Default Landing Page

This setting controls which page you land on immediately after logging in.

Available options

OptionPage
DashboardThe main dashboard overview (default)
AssetsThe full asset list
ConsumablesThe consumables list
Executive SummaryThe executive-level metrics and charts view
Upcoming & AlertsUpcoming maintenance and active alerts

How to change your default landing page

  1. Navigate to Settings > Preferences
  2. Under Default Landing Page, open the After login, go to dropdown
  3. Select the page you want to open after login
  4. The preference saves automatically — a confirmation toast appears

This preference is synced to your account, so it follows you across devices and browsers.

Email Notifications

These settings control whether and how often UniAsset sends you alert emails. In-app notifications are separate and are not affected by these settings.

Email alert mode

Choose how frequently you receive alert emails:

ModeBehaviour
Daily digestOne email each morning summarising all critical issues (default)
Weekly onlyA weekly summary email only — no daily digests
NoneNo alert emails at all — in-app notifications still work normally

Weekly summary

When the email alert mode is set to Daily digest or Weekly only, an additional toggle appears:

Weekly summary — when enabled, you receive a rollup of asset activity and maintenance costs every Monday. This is on by default.

Setting the email mode to None hides this toggle entirely, since no emails are sent.

How to change email notification preferences

  1. Navigate to Settings > Preferences
  2. Scroll to the Email Notifications card
  3. Open the Email alert mode dropdown and select your preferred mode
  4. If the mode is Daily digest or Weekly only, use the Weekly summary checkbox to enable or disable the Monday rollup
  5. Each change saves automatically — a confirmation toast appears for each update

If a save fails (e.g. due to a network error), the setting reverts to its previous value automatically.

Important Notes & Limitations

Preferences are per-user, not organisation-wide

  • Each user manages their own preferences independently
  • Organisation Owners and Admins cannot set preferences on behalf of other users

In-app notifications are not controlled here

  • Setting email mode to "None" only stops email alerts
  • In-app notifications (the bell icon) continue to work regardless of this setting

The default landing page syncs across devices

  • The preference is stored in your account, so changing it on one device applies everywhere you log in

Changes take effect immediately

  • There is no Save button — each preference saves as soon as you change it

Frequently Asked Questions

Will setting email mode to "None" stop all notifications?

No. Only email alerts are turned off. In-app notifications in the UniAsset interface continue to work normally.

Can an Admin change my preferences for me?

No. Preferences are personal and can only be changed by the account owner.

If I switch devices, will my landing page preference carry over?

Yes. The default landing page preference is synced to your account on the server, so it applies on any device you log into.

What is the difference between "Daily digest" and "Weekly only"?

Daily digest sends one email every morning summarising critical issues from the previous day. Weekly only skips the daily emails and sends just a single weekly summary. Both modes can also include the Monday weekly rollup if the Weekly summary checkbox is enabled.

Can I receive the weekly summary without daily emails?

Yes. Set the email alert mode to Weekly only and ensure the Weekly summary checkbox is checked.
